Why Core Engineering Matters
When building ecommerce workflows, simple templates and non-optimized assets will slow down your Core Web Vitals scores. A delay of just 1 second in page loading can lead to a 7% reduction in conversion rates, meaning fast performance is a core business requirement.
Automating Your Pipelines
By designing headless architectures and utilizing webhooks, integrations synchronize data automatically. Using tools like our Zoho Books Sync, businesses prevent manual spreadsheet exports and accounting discrepancies.
- Ensure image compression formats like WebP or AVIF are integrated in asset queues.
- Eliminate heavy JS vendor scripts that trigger long tasks in the browser thread.
- Maintain clear schema structures to help Generative Engines scrape content easily.
